Skip to content

Commit

Permalink
version bump
Browse files Browse the repository at this point in the history
  • Loading branch information
cblanquera committed May 29, 2024
1 parent 709a904 commit 3cfb115
Show file tree
Hide file tree
Showing 18 changed files with 60 additions and 38 deletions.
2 changes: 1 addition & 1 deletion examples/with-express/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
"dev": "ts-node src/index.ts"
},
"dependencies": {
"@ossph/temple": "0.0.7",
"@ossph/temple": "0.0.8",
"express": "4.19.2"
},
"devDependencies": {
Expand Down
2 changes: 1 addition & 1 deletion examples/with-fastify/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-8,7 +8,7 @@
},
"dependencies": {
"@fastify/static": "7.0.4",
"@ossph/temple": "0.0.7",
"@ossph/temple": "0.0.8",
"fastify": "4.27.0"
},
"devDependencies": {
Expand Down
2 changes: 1 addition & 1 deletion examples/with-hapi/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@
"dependencies": {
"@hapi/hapi": "21.3.9",
"@hapi/inert": "7.1.0",
"@ossph/temple": "0.0.7"
"@ossph/temple": "0.0.8"
},
"devDependencies": {
"@types/node": "20.12.7",
Expand Down
2 changes: 1 addition & 1 deletion examples/with-koa/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
"dev": "ts-node src/index.ts"
},
"dependencies": {
"@ossph/temple": "0.0.7",
"@ossph/temple": "0.0.8",
"koa": "2.15.3",
"koa-router": "12.0.1",
"koa-static": "5.0.0"
Expand Down
2 changes: 1 addition & 1 deletion examples/with-nest/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-21,7 +21,7 @@
"@nestjs/common": "^10.0.0",
"@nestjs/core": "^10.0.0",
"@nestjs/platform-express": "^10.0.0",
"@ossph/temple": "0.0.7",
"@ossph/temple": "0.0.8",
"reflect-metadata": "^0.2.0",
"rxjs": "^7.8.1"
},
Expand Down
2 changes: 1 addition & 1 deletion examples/with-restify/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@
"dev": "ts-node src/index.ts"
},
"dependencies": {
"@ossph/temple": "0.0.7",
"@ossph/temple": "0.0.8",
"restify": "11.1.0"
},
"devDependencies": {
Expand Down
4 changes: 2 additions & 2 deletions examples/with-webpack/package.json
Original file line number Diff line number Diff line change
Expand Up @@ -8,8 +8,8 @@
"build": "webpack"
},
"dependencies": {
"@ossph/temple": "0.0.7",
"@ossph/temple-loader": "0.0.7"
"@ossph/temple": "0.0.8",
"@ossph/temple-loader": "0.0.8"
},
"devDependencies": {
"@types/node": "20.12.7",
Expand Down
2 changes: 1 addition & 1 deletion packages/temple-client/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@ossph/temple-client",
"version": "0.0.7",
"version": "0.0.8",
"description": "Browser library that Temple scripts can use to manage data in different ways.",
"license": "Apache-2.0",
"author": "Chris <chris@incept.asia>",
Expand Down
8 changes: 4 additions & 4 deletions packages/temple-compiler/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@ossph/temple-compiler",
"version": "0.0.7",
"version": "0.0.8",
"description": "Compiles Temple markup language files to JavaScript and HTML.",
"license": "Apache-2.0",
"author": "Chris <chris@incept.asia>",
Expand All @@ -21,9 +21,9 @@
"test": "nyc ts-mocha tests/*.test.ts"
},
"dependencies": {
"@ossph/temple-client": "0.0.7",
"@ossph/temple-parser": "0.0.7",
"@ossph/temple-server": "0.0.7",
"@ossph/temple-client": "0.0.8",
"@ossph/temple-parser": "0.0.8",
"@ossph/temple-server": "0.0.8",
"esbuild": "0.21.3",
"typescript": "5.3.3",
"ts-morph": "22.0.0"
Expand Down
4 changes: 2 additions & 2 deletions packages/temple-loader/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@ossph/temple-loader",
"version": "0.0.7",
"version": "0.0.8",
"description": "Webpack support for the Temple markup language.",
"license": "Apache-2.0",
"author": "Chris <chris@incept.asia>",
Expand All @@ -20,7 +20,7 @@
"build": "tsc"
},
"dependencies": {
"@ossph/temple-compiler": "0.0.7",
"@ossph/temple-compiler": "0.0.8",
"loader-utils": "3.2.1",
"schema-utils": "4.2.0"
},
Expand Down
2 changes: 1 addition & 1 deletion packages/temple-parser/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@ossph/temple-parser",
"version": "0.0.7",
"version": "0.0.8",
"description": "Parses the Temple markup language to an abstract syntac tree (AST).",
"license": "Apache-2.0",
"author": "Chris <chris@incept.asia>",
Expand Down
2 changes: 1 addition & 1 deletion packages/temple-server/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@ossph/temple-server",
"version": "0.0.7",
"version": "0.0.8",
"description": "Server library that Temple server uses to manage data in different ways.",
"license": "Apache-2.0",
"author": "Chris <chris@incept.asia>",
Expand Down
4 changes: 2 additions & 2 deletions packages/temple-web/package.json
Original file line number Diff line number Diff line change
@@ -1,14 +1,14 @@
{
"name": "temple-web",
"version": "0.0.7",
"version": "0.0.8",
"description": "Temple Website",
"private": true,
"scripts": {
"build": "ts-node ./src/build.ts",
"dev": "ts-node ./src/index.ts"
},
"dependencies": {
"@ossph/temple": "0.0.7",
"@ossph/temple": "0.0.8",
"express": "4.19.2",
"fast-glob": "3.3.2"
},
Expand Down
1 change: 1 addition & 0 deletions packages/temple-web/src/index.ts
Original file line number Diff line number Diff line change
Expand Up @@ -5,6 +5,7 @@ import temple from '@ossph/temple/server';

const engine = temple({
cwd: __dirname,
minify: false,
build: '../.temple',
brand: ''
});
Expand Down
35 changes: 26 additions & 9 deletions packages/temple-web/src/templates/components/code-editor.html
Original file line number Diff line number Diff line change
@@ -1,11 +1,28 @@
<script>
import { props } from '@ossph/temple';
const { children } = props();
const code = this.querySelector('code');
if (window.ace) {
const editor = window.ace.edit(code);
editor.setTheme('ace/theme/chrome');
editor.session.setMode('ace/mode/html');
<style>
:host {
border: 1px solid var(--bg-fourth);
display: block;
height: 300px;
position: relative;
}
pre {
position: absolute;
bottom: 0;
left: 0;
top: 0;
right: 0;
}
</style>
<script>
import { props, signal } from '@ossph/temple';
const start = e => {
if (window.ace) {
const editor = window.ace.edit(e.detail);
editor.setTheme('ace/theme/monokai');
editor.session.setMode('ace/mode/javascript');
}
};
</script>
<pre><code>{children}</code></pre>
<pre render=start>
console.log('Hello, World!');
</pre>
8 changes: 6 additions & 2 deletions packages/temple-web/src/templates/components/tui-button.html
Original file line number Diff line number Diff line change
Expand Up @@ -143,8 +143,12 @@
};
</script>
<if true={!!href}>
<a class={map.classes} style={map.style} href={href} {...attributes}>{children}</a>
<a class={map.classes} style={map.style} href={href} {...attributes}>
{children}
</a>
</if>
<if true={!href}>
<button class={map.classes} style={map.style} {...attributes}>{children}</button>
<button class={map.classes} style={map.style} {...attributes}>
{children}
</button>
</if>
12 changes: 6 additions & 6 deletions packages/temple-web/src/templates/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-45,11 +45,13 @@
<meta name="twitter:title" content={title} />
<meta name="twitter:description" content={description} />
<meta name="twitter:image" content="https://ossphilippines.github.io/temple/temple-logo.png" />
<link rel="favicon" href="https://ossphilippines.github.io/temple/favicon.ico" />
<link rel="shortcut icon" type="image/png" href="https://ossphilippines.github.io/temple/favicon.png" />
<link rel="favicon" href="/temple/favicon.ico" />
<link rel="shortcut icon" type="image/png" href="/temple/favicon.png" />
<link rel="stylesheet" type="text/css"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.2.0/css/all.min.css" />
<link rel="stylesheet" type="text/css" href="/temple/styles/theme.css" />
<script src="https://unpkg.com/ace-builds/src-min-noconflict/ace.js"></script>
<script src="https://cdnjs.cloudflare.com/ajax/libs/ace/1.34.2/theme-monokai.min.js"></script>
<script src="https://cdnjs.cloudflare.com/ajax/libs/ace/1.34.2/mode-javascript.js"></script>
<script src="https://cdnjs.cloudflare.com/ajax/libs/ace/1.34.2/ace.js"></script>
</head>
<body class="dark panel panel-head">
<panel-head class="head panel-head"></panel-head>
Expand All @@ -71,9 +73,7 @@ <h1>Temple</h1>
template engine with a built-in parser/compiler that
generates web components and support reactivity.
</p>
<code-editor>
console.log('hi')
</code-editor>
<code-editor class="editor"></code-editor>
</section>
<section class="section-bullets">
Bullets
Expand Down
4 changes: 2 additions & 2 deletions packages/temple/package.json
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
{
"name": "@ossph/temple",
"version": "0.0.7",
"version": "0.0.8",
"description": "The reactive web component template engine.",
"license": "Apache-2.0",
"author": "Chris <chris@incept.asia>",
Expand Down Expand Up @@ -28,7 +28,7 @@
"test": "nyc cross-env DATABASE_URL=test ts-mocha tests/*.test.ts"
},
"dependencies": {
"@ossph/temple-compiler": "0.0.7"
"@ossph/temple-compiler": "0.0.8"
},
"devDependencies": {
"@types/chai": "4.3.5",
Expand Down

0 comments on commit 3cfb115

Please sign in to comment.